5-Ton Compression Forming for Better Density
The fiber blankets are precisely cut, folded into fixed molds, and compressed using a 5-ton press, then banded while under pressure, resulting in a compact and robust module structure.
Excellent Rebound Resilience for Seamless Insulation
During installation, once the binding straps are removed, the module rapidly expands to fill the furnace lining space, forming a seamless thermal layer. This compensates for fiber shrinkage at high temperatures and enhances overall insulation efficiency and furnace longevity.

Coke ovens are typical continuously operated thermal-processing equipment in the metallurgical industry. Their main function is to heat coal to approximately 950–1050°C in the absence of air for carbonization, thereby producing coke as well as by-products such as coke oven gas and tar.
